THE UNINVITED GUEST: How to Deal with Mold in Your Home

Mold in homes is more common than you might think, and with all the rain Oregon gets, constant moisture in the air can affect the inside of our houses. Unaddressed mold growth can cause a range of issues, from health problems to structural damage.

Where Does Mold Feel Most Welcome?

Mold loves damp, humid spaces with poor airflow and it usually grows on organic materials, including wood, paper, carpet, insulation, and drywall.

How to Make Mold Feel Uninvited

The key to avoiding mold is moisture control. Fix leaks, improve ventilation, check for mildew in common moisture areas, and consider moisture-resistant materials in bathrooms and kitchens.

Can You Address Mold on Your Own?

Good ventilation is essential for prevention, but if you already have a mold problem, strong airflow can spread spores. If mold is growing on porous materials, wiping the surface may not solve the underlying issue.

When Should You Bring in a Mold Professional?

A mold professional can assess your home and determine the extent of the problem, including hidden areas behind walls, under flooring, or in attics.
